UK: Diana Montgomery, the chief executive of the Construction Products Association (CPA) has expressed frustration about the political deadlock that has resulted from the UK general election that took place on 8 June 2017. “From a business perspective, this is frustrating. We need certainty and clarity in order to address the serious challenges and opportunities facing UK construction over the next few years,” she said. She raised concerns over the delivery of the government’s National Infrastructure and Construction Pipeline, the government procurement process and its policy levers to address skills and housing shortages and the costs of energy and business rates to business. She added that she feared that the industry was facing a, “…period of greater instability at a critical time for our industry.”
